Fisher reaction PDE propagating from a point source

Hi,
I'm using pdepe to solve the nonlinear hear equation
$\frac{\partial C}{\partial t}=r^{1-s}\frac{\partial}{\partial r}[r^{s-1}D\frac{\partial C}{\partial r})] + u(1-u)$ where $s$ is constant and $D=D_0(\frac{\partial C}{\partial C_0})^n$ and $n>0$
The initial conditions correspond to propagating from a point source, but I can't find appropriate boundary conditions that Matlab will accept. I keep getting the error "Error using pdepe (line 293) Spatial discretization has failed. Discretization supports only parabolic and elliptic equations, with flux term involving spatial derivative". Can anyone help me?
